Transaction ec6e606b3a406f24026b8289535495328a0c6847d77bef6e516e0b483a276d3f
1 Input
1 Output
-
ec6e606b3a406f24026b8289535495328a0c6847d77bef6e516e0b483a276d3f:0
- value
- 1076697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ad80ef6a21f0b4ec1acfd050133f10d01de8ea4 OP_EQUAL
- address
- 38Wkkk5YU2n8oh5ZngxRG2G47dNRAdmwZp